Newcastle's Firm Stance on Retaining Their Asset

Despite the significant interest from rival clubs, Newcastle United has expressed a strong desire to keep Lewis Hall within their ranks. The club reportedly has no intention of facilitating his departure, hoping to leverage Hall's personal connection as a lifelong fan and his current integral role in the team. Hall's journey through Chelsea's academy before his permanent move to Newcastle further highlights his development and value.

Manchester United's Strategic Move to Strengthen the Left-Back Position

Manchester United's keenness on Lewis Hall is largely attributed to their strategic need for reinforcements in the left-back role. The club is actively seeking to provide robust competition and cover for their established defender, Luke Shaw, whose availability has been a concern due to recurring injuries. The limited number of natural left-back options within the current squad, particularly with Tyrell Malacia's impending departure and Patrick Dorgu's current injury and more advanced playing style, underscores the urgency of this pursuit.
